Main Duties:
- Act as a point of contact and information centre to staff, visitors, and tenants
- Always conduct yourself in a professional manner
- Ensure all instructions, both written and verbal, are adhered to
- Guard access points, permitting or refusing entry, restraining trespassers
- Conduct foot patrols within defined areas as an effective deterrent in the protection of the client's property and assets
- Investigate and take the appropriate lawful action as authorised by the corporate policy on accidents, incidents, trespassing, suspicious activities, safety, and fire incidents
- Complete daily reports, including relevant information, observations, surveillance footage, and signatures
- Excellent communication skills to all levels – verbally, written, phone, and by security radios
Who We Are: Ward Security provides security services solutions to a range of UK businesses. Security services include CCTV security systems, property management, guard dog security, key holding services, security guard patrol services, response alarm systems, and more.
